摘要
经皮椎体后凸成形术(PKP)是在经皮椎体成形术基础上发展起来的一种新兴微创技术,通过经皮向扩张复位后的椎体内注入骨水泥,达到强化椎体、缓解疼痛的目的。近年来,其在骨质疏松椎体压缩性骨折(OVCF)的应用日益广泛,已逐渐成为治疗OVCF的重要方法。本文概述包括经皮球囊后凸椎体成形术(BKP)、Sky膨胀式椎体成形术、Vessel-X骨材料填充器经皮椎体成形术、Kiva椎体成形术、蛋壳技术、PKP结合内镜技术、PKP联合体位复位技术在内的几种新型PKP的技术特点,介绍PKP填充材料的发展,并对PKP疗效的有关争议、存在问题及趋势进行综述。
